Method for driving a gas electric discharge device

1. A method for driving a gas electric discharge device having a first electrode and a second electrode for a gas electric discharge, which device is operable to produce a wall voltage between the first electrode and the second electrode, the method comprising:

  • applying a voltage, monotonously rising from a first set value to a second set value, between the first electrode and the second electrode thereby to generate a plurality of gas electric discharges so as to decrease the wall voltage for charge adjustment during the voltage rise, wherein;

    the first set value is set such that the sum of the first set value and the wall voltage at the beginning of applying the monotonously rising voltage is lower than or equal to a firing voltage, and the second set value is set such that the sum of the second set value and the wall voltage at the beginning of applying the monotonously rising voltage is higher than the firing voltage, and the rate of rise from the first voltage to the second voltage is a value within a range such that said plurality of gas electric discharges are generated as feeble electric discharges occurring intermittently and which do not reverse the polarity of the wall voltage.
